KVM: x86: Move FPU allocation to common x86 code
Browse files Browse the repository at this point in the history
The allocation of FPU structs is identical across VMX and SVM, move it
to common x86 code.  Somewhat arbitrarily place the allocation so that
it resides directly above the associated initialization via fx_init(),
e.g. instead of retaining its position with respect to the overall vcpu
creation flow.  Although the names names kvm_arch_vcpu_create() and
kvm_arch_vcpu_init() might suggest otherwise, x86 does not have a clean
split between 'create' and 'init'.  Allocating the struct immediately
prior to the first use arguably improves readability *now*, and will
yield even bigger improvements when kvm_arch_vcpu_init() is removed in
a future patch.
